Who needs limited mechanical systems maintenance?

01
Individuals and businesses that own or operate buildings or facilities with mechanical systems require limited mechanical systems maintenance.
02
This includes property owners, facilities managers, maintenance technicians, or anyone responsible for ensuring the smooth functioning and safety of mechanical systems.
03
Limited mechanical systems maintenance is necessary for maintaining optimal performance, extending the lifespan of equipment, preventing breakdowns or malfunctions, and complying with relevant safety and regulatory standards.
04
Various industries or sectors that rely on mechanical systems, such as healthcare facilities, manufacturing plants, commercial buildings, educational institutions, and residential complexes, all require limited mechanical systems maintenance.
05
It is essential for organizations to prioritize regular maintenance to minimize operational disruptions, reduce energy consumption, prevent costly repairs, and provide a safe environment for occupants or users of the building.
